§ 20-39-2. Department authorization to effect purposes of compact.

(a) The department of environmental management shall enforce the Interstate Wildlife Violator Compact and shall do all things within the department's jurisdiction that are appropriate in order to effectuate the purposes and the intent of the compact.

(b) The department is authorized, on behalf of the state, to enter or withdraw from the Interstate Wildlife Violator Compact pursuant to the terms of article VIII of the compact codified pursuant to § 20-39-1.
